Skill 2: AI & Prompts

This is primarily to do with content creation…

Whether it’s expanding images, generating ideas / strategies or even just schedule optimising…

AI is so HELPFUL

ChatGPT, Capcuts AI & Canva AI is something I use on a weekly, if not, daily basis…

ChatGPT can clean up website coding - as long as your precise with your prompt.

You get a handful of uses on their most developed model

So your prompt has to be precise to maximise those uses.

Here’s a prompt structure I use:


<instructions> You are a …. with deep expertise in …(1-3 topic). If information is unavailable, state that explicitly. </instructions>


<context> <business_name> (COMPANY </business_name> <industry> ((INDUSTRY)</industry>

«current_focus> (Brief one-paragraph description of what the company does.)] </current_focus>

<known_challenges> (List or paragraph of the biggest obstacles you're aware of - e.g., slowing user growth, rising CAC, regulatory pressure)] </known_challenges> </context>


«task> 1. *whatever you need 2. *whatever you need 3. *whatever you need </task>


<approach> - Go VERY deep. Research far more than you normally would. Spend the time to go through up to 200 webpages - it's worth it due to the value a successful and accurate response will deliver to COMPANY. - Don't just look at articles, forums, etc. - anything is fair game... COMPANY/competitor websites, analytics platforms, etc. </approach>


<output_format> Return ONLY the following XML: <answer> (use these or any formats you want) <competitive landscape> <! - bullet list of competitors & key data --> </competitivelandscape> <opportunity gaps> <!-- numbered list of untapped levers --> </opportunitygaps> «prioritized actions> <! - table or bullets with Impact, Feasibility, rationale, first next step --> </prioritized actions> «sources> <! - numbered list of URLs or publication titles --> </sources> </answer> </output_format>

This font will take some getting used to - but you can apply this structure to any niche…

Skill 4: Sleep & waking up early

I don’t care what anybody says

Sleep is a skill.

If you don’t have a perfect night sleep - you feel awful the next day

You put on fat easier, you damage your brain and organs…

Your hormones are shot - therefor more susceptible to mental health & health issues…

Waking up early is also a skill - because people fail at it daily, despite wanting to wake up early.

So how do you improve sleep?

Work with your body & not against it

Here’s a list of things for better sleep tonight:

  • No caffeine post 11am/12pm

  • No caffeine before 90 minutes of waking up - the later the better

  • No bright screens in your face an hour before bed - turn tv brightness down too - even better to just read.

  • Don’t eat 3-4 hours before bed

  • Exercise - even if its 20-30 minutes

  • Move more in the morning when you wake up

  • Get sunlight in your eyes

  • Don’t eat within 4 hours of waking up

This might sound authoritarian but your body has processes that it needs to undergo to be in prime condition…

You have to get melatonin & adenosine out of your system

Eating early spikes insulin which makes you feel tired…

If you sleep better, you live better

Sleep directly controls quality of life.

I learned this skill through door-door sales when I was 20.

You go in with the mindset, the formula & the passion - but about 90 out of 100 people will just say no off the rip,

Those are your ideas that don’t work.

Then you have about 6 people you get to the close/ inbetween the close,

Those are your ideas that somewhat work, build your skills but ultimately don’t reach your goals.

Then you have them 3-4 beautiful people who hear you out & you get your sales

Those are your ideas that work & you reap your reward.

Now it’s not 100 people lined up in perfect order - it’s random & you might get lucky on your first door/idea

& on your next

Or you’ve practiced the routine so much your averages improve overall…

But when you get to them no’s - you take that no as a clear rejection and move on to the next opportunity asap.
